THE CHICAGO SCHOOL
  The Sociology of the City
Some Basic Facts
• Sociologists based in the University of
  Chicago
• Dominant in American Sociology esp.
  during inter war years
• Famous for ground breaking studies of
  urban life
The Main Men
•   Founder Albion Small
•   Pioneer William Thomas
•   Innovator Robert Park
•   Key Thinker Ernest Burgess
•   Key Thinker Louis Wirth

Key Assumptions
• Cities manifest a way of life that
  differs radically from that found in
  rural (country) areas
Topics & Areas of Study1
• Park and Burgess, focused on the way in
  which the spatial structure of the city
  emerged from the struggle for space and
  resources, with capitalism being merely
  one feature or medium of that struggle.

• Main methods ethnography and spatial
  analysis
Topics & Areas of Study 2
• Communities; Wirth: The Ghetto1928
• Study of Jewish Community in Chicago
• Places: Cressey: The Taxi Dance Hall a
  Sociological Study in Commercialized City
  Life 1932
• Groups: White :Street Corner Society
  1942
Key Aims
• Sought To Identify and clarify the nature of
  and key factors that influence social
  interactions within modern urban
  environments
Therefore….
• A distinct, branch of study is
  required in order to understand
  the dynamics of Urban Life

• For many this marks the true
  birth of Urban Sociology as a
  discrete area of study with
  specific goals and distinct
  methodologies

• For specialist area of study
  specialist theoretical tools are
  required
Definition
• The City is defined as
  “a relatively large,
  dense, and
  permanent settlement
  of heterogeneous
  individuals
•   Louis Wirth Urbanism as a way of
    life 1938
KEY CONCEPT 1
• The City is the divided
  into concentric zones
KEY CONCEPT 2
• The Zone of
  Transition area 2
  formerly a prosperous
  business area
  becomes run down
  and hosts a transitory
  population- area for
  socially problematic
  behaviours-vice,
  drugs, etc
Legacy
• Introduced specialist Urban Sociology
• Pioneered the use of Participant
  Observation within groups and
  Communities
• Introduced and Developed Urban Ecology
  as a principle in understanding city life
• Influenced a whole new generation of
  theorists both sides of the Atlantic
